Book Assignment

As a child, my favorite book was Goodnight Moon by Margaret Wise Brown. The story goes through a series of things in a room that a bunny sees. The text has a very pleasing rhyming notion, saying things like, “Goodnight room. Goodnight moon. Goodnight cow jumping over the moon. Goodnight light, and the red balloon…” The pictures in the story were simple and I could easily identify the moon, clock, bunny, socks, and so on. There was not too much going on, and it was very simple and easy to understand, even as a child. I feel like this book really covered the areas that infants learn that we discussed in class. My mother was involved when reading to me, creating the “dance” of synchrony between parent and child. There was joint attention because children are often very demanding of parents when sitting on their lap and reading with them, they ask “what’s that” and ask to turn pages. The book also has repetition with the bunny saying goodnight to everything it sees.
